Struggling with urinary incontinence? You’re not alone💙

It’s important to understand the main types of incontinence:
➡️Stress Incontinence: Leakage with coughing, sneezing, laughing, lifting, or exercise.
➡️Urge Incontinence: Sudden, strong need to go (“overactive bladder”).
➡️Mixed Incontinence: A combination of stress & urge symptoms.
➡️Overflow Incontinence: Frequent dribbling due to incomplete bladder emptying.
➡️Functional Incontinence: Leakage from mobility, pain, or cognitive challenges.

If you’re struggling with any of the symptoms above - pelvic floor physiotherapy can help you regain control by:
✨Reviewing your bladder, bowel, and pelvic health history
✨Assessing posture, breathing, and core function
✨Performing a biomechanical exam (spine, pelvis, hips)
✨Providing a personalized care plan — and a gentle pelvic exam if needed

Feeling like lower back stiffness is showing up more often as you get older? 😫

Why does it happen? The short answer is that as we age, our muscles and joints naturally lose flexibility and resilience, making us more susceptible to discomfort and stiffness.

If you’re experiencing back pain or stiffness, try these simple stretches to ease some of that uncomfortable tension:
1️⃣Knees to chest
2️⃣Hamstring stretch
3️⃣Happy baby
4️⃣Cat/cow
5️⃣Child’s pose
6️⃣Thread the needle

Taking just 5 minutes a day to stretch and care for your back can make all the difference. Your future self will thank you! 💙
